E.V. Cunningham is the pseudonym of the screen writer Howard Fast, who also wrote the novel "Spartacus" upon which the movie of the same title is based. This mystery is one of a number that he wrote about his fictional Beverley Hills Japanese-American homicide detective Masao Masuto. Masuto is not a very likeable character, and is also not very believable as he always speaks and thinks in a steotypical measured Japanese way. The plot here is only so-so and it is flawed in that not enough clues are given for the reader to be able to figure out who dunnit.
